Meaning of hayhenny | Babel Free

Noun CEFR B2

Definitions

A small biting midge (especially in Latin America); a noseeum.

rare

Examples

““That's only a hayhenny,” he explained. “Hayhennies are lilttle flies. The rising sun is waking 'em up.””
“Certainly the hayhennies and crowing roosters (at all times of nights) and the breathlessness of the “air” don't encourage one to slumbers.”
